The Meaning Behind Drake’s “ICEMAN” Era

The word “ICEMAN” sounds simple at first, but fans believe the concept behind it is much deeper than just aesthetics. Throughout the rollout, Drake repeatedly used imagery connected to coldness, isolation, frozen environments, silver tones, and emotional distance. Those visuals immediately sparked theories about what the new era actually represents. Unlike some of his previous albums that focused heavily on luxury, nightlife, or relationships, this project feels darker and more introspective.

A lot of listeners think the “ice” symbolism represents emotional numbness. Over the years, Drake has been criticized from every possible direction — rap beefs, social media jokes, accusations about being too emotional, debates about authenticity, and constant pressure to stay relevant. Some fans now see ICEMAN as Drake embracing that criticism instead of running from it. Rather than trying to appear warm or relatable, he seems to be leaning fully into the image of someone emotionally untouchable.

What makes the concept interesting is that Drake never fully explains it outright. That ambiguity allows fans to project their own interpretations onto the album. Some people think the era symbolizes loneliness at the top of the music industry. Others believe it reflects how fame slowly changes people over time. There are even theories suggesting the project represents Drake emotionally “freezing over” after the Kendrick Lamar feud and the nonstop public scrutiny that followed.

The visuals play a huge role in reinforcing that feeling. During the rollout, fans noticed icy sculptures, frozen color palettes, dim lighting, and isolated settings appearing repeatedly in promotional content. Even Drake’s styling during livestream appearances looked more muted and detached compared to previous eras. Nothing about the campaign feels accidental. Every visual choice seems designed to strengthen the identity of the “ICEMAN” character.

At the same time, there is still a level of vulnerability hidden underneath the cold imagery. That contrast has always been one of Drake’s biggest strengths as an artist. Even when he presents himself as untouchable, there are usually moments in the music where insecurity, heartbreak, or frustration start breaking through the surface. Many fans expect ICEMAN to continue that pattern, combining emotionally heavy lyrics with a colder, more controlled public image.
